Long Beach Cafe' at Waikanae Beach has long been an enjoyable place to spend an afternoon with its chilled out
vibe, sunny conservatory and a steady supply of fair trade Peoples Coffee. Recently
however operator Todd Cameron has put a lot of effort into the beer list,
something that catapults Long Beach
to the top of my preferences when selecting somewhere to eat on the coast.
Long Beach
is the only Waikanae venue serving Tuatara beers on draught making it the
closest tap to brewery. In addition to the
freshest Tuatara in town there is an impressive selection of bottled beer
ranging from the Emerson’s and Tuatara ranges through to less usual offerings
such as Three Boys Golden Ale, Invercargill Smokin Bishop (when in season) and
Epic Armageddon. Long Beach even managed to be
the last North Island venue to have Yeastie Boys His
Majesty in stock having sold the last bottle on Wellington Anniversary weekend.
Sarah, the kids and I had the pleasure of
eating at Long Beach
recently while staying at the bach in Waikanae. The menu combines modern
Italian cuisine and Pizza with a few Kiwi classics and offers up some prefect
fare to match with the beers on offer. The Gorgonzola Cipolla pizza pared particularly
well with the Tuatara Porter. The spicy rich blue cheese on the Pizza
complimented the earthy hop notes in the beer and the sweet caramelized onions
formed a nice contrast with the savory roast malt notes of the Porter. The
Cloudy Bay Clam Linguine found the perfect partner in Three Boys Golden Ale
with the tart white wine and lemon sauce matching the zesty Nelson Sauvin hop
notes in the beer. The Sirloin Steak was perfectly cooked medium rare and
accompanied by the rich chocolaty Invercargill Pitch Black Stout it was
everything a steak dinner should be.
Finally the desert menu came out and I was heartened to see
that along side classic desert wines such as Six Grapes Port and Graham's Tawny Port, Emerson’s
JP 2009 was listed as a beer recommendation to accompany the sweet course.
Long Beach
is a fantastic place to pass a sunny summer evening with some fantastic food a
wonderful atmosphere and most importantly an admirable commitment to the idea
that if you are providing quality food you should be providing quality beer.
